Frank Scramlin

Mr. Frank Scramlin, age 86, of Nashville passed away Thursday, October 22nd, 2015 at
Eaton Community Palliative Care, in Charlotte, MI.

Frank was born in Climax, MI on September 13, 1929, the son of the
late Glen A. and Donna G. (Reinbold) Scramlin. Frank attended local schools in Climax graduating from Climax High School in 1948. While in High School, Frank played football on a 6 man football team, and played in the marching band at half time. After graduating from high school, Frank attended college through the Army ROTC Program from 1948 - 1952, then served in the United States Army where he was in charge of training troops in the 82nd airborne division for combat missions during the Korean War. Although he never participated in combat missions, his unit was present during a visit by General George McArthur to Lansing. Frank completed his service time and was honorably discharged in 1956.

In March of 1958, Frank married Darlene (Rice) Scramlin. Frank always had a very keen eye for numbers and began his working career in 1956 at Security National Bank in Battle Creek. He was promoted to Branch Manager, at the Nashville location in 1962 and shortly thereafter the family relocated to Nashville. Frank later took a position with Michigan National Bank in Charlotte as an Assistant Vice President, a position he held for over 15 years before retiring in 1971. Even after retiring, Frank kept himself involved working annually for H&R Block.

Frank is survived by his daughter, Joni Scramlin, two sons, Rod Scramlin (Cassie Roberts) and Scot Scramlin, his daughter-in-law Marcia Scramlin, his brother, Wendell Scramlin and his cousin, George Reinhold and his extended family, 7 grandchildren, 7 great-grandchildren and several nieces and nephews. He was preceded in death by his wife, Darlene, his son Curt and his step-father, Robert Coville.
